@media screen and (min-width:1100px){.template:not([data-editing="1"]) .animation-element{opacity:1;position:relative}.template:not([data-editing="1"]) .animation-element.aboslute{position:absolute!important}.template:not([data-editing="1"]) .animation-element.slide-left{opacity:1;transition:all .8s linear;transform:translate3d(-100px,0,0)}.template:not([data-editing="1"]) .animation-element.slide-left.in-view{opacity:1;transform:translate3d(0,0,0)}}.work-wrapper{padding-top:80px}.work-wrapper>.template-container{background:url("images/work-bg.png") no-repeat center top;background-size:100%}@media screen and (max-width:991px){.work-wrapper>.template-container{background-position-y:240px}}.work__list .list-detail-item{margin-bottom:50px}@media screen and (max-width:991px){.work__list .list-detail-item{margin-bottom:30px}}.work__heading{padding-top:70px}@media screen and (max-width:991px){.work__heading{padding-top:50px}}.work__heading .title{font-size:120px;line-height:100px;font-family:var(--theme-font-secondary-regular);text-align:center}@media screen and (max-width:991px){.work__heading .title{font-size:48px;line-height:48px}}.work__heading .title strong{font-family:var(--theme-font-primary-light);font-weight:400}.work__filters{display:flex;justify-content:center;overflow:auto}.work__filters .panel{background:0 0;border:none;margin:0}.work__filters .panel .facet-list-items{display:flex;gap:10px}.work__filters .panel .checkmark{opacity:0;position:absolute}.work__filters .panel-body{padding:0}.work__filters .facet-count,.work__filters .facet-header{display:none}@media screen and (max-width:991px){.work__filters{justify-content:flex-start}}.work__filters .facet-menu{display:flex;gap:15px}.work__filters .facet-menu .facet-menu-item-button{font-size:16px!important}.work__filters .facet-menu .facet-menu-item-button:not(.selected){background-color:transparent;border-color:var(--theme-white);color:var(--theme-white)}.work__ref__img{border-radius:24px;overflow:hidden;margin-bottom:20px;height:448px}@media screen and (max-width:1599px){.work__ref__img{height:420px}}@media screen and (max-width:1399px){.work__ref__img{height:370px}}@media screen and (max-width:1199px){.work__ref__img{height:300px}}@media screen and (max-width:991px){.work__ref__img{height:250px}}@media screen and (max-width:767px){.work__ref__img{height:210px}}.work__ref__img:hover{opacity:0}.work__ref__img .UIMedia{height:100%}.work__ref__img img{border-radius:24px;object-fit:cover;height:100%}.work__ref__heading{font-size:28px;line-height:32px;font-family:var(--theme-font-primary-regular);margin-bottom:5px}@media screen and (max-width:991px){.work__ref__heading{font-size:24px;margin-bottom:10px}}.work__ref__desc{font-size:18px;line-height:32px;font-family:var(--theme-font-primary-regular)}@media screen and (max-width:991px){.work__ref__desc{font-size:16px;line-height:24px}}.references-list-content-video{height:448px;position:absolute;left:0;overflow:hidden;border-radius:24px}@media screen and (max-width:1599px){.references-list-content-video{height:420px}}@media screen and (max-width:1399px){.references-list-content-video{height:370px}}@media screen and (max-width:1199px){.references-list-content-video{height:300px}}@media screen and (max-width:991px){.references-list-content-video{height:250px}}@media screen and (max-width:767px){.references-list-content-video{height:210px}}.references-list-content-video video{position:static;border-radius:24px}.references-list-content-video>.inner-column{height:100%}.references-list-content-img{position:relative;z-index:1}.no-video .work__ref__img{opacity:1!important}.work__filters+.work__filters{margin-bottom:0}.work__filters+.work__filters .facet-menu-item:not(:first-child){display:none}.work-filters{display:flex;justify-content:center;flex-direction:row-reverse;align-items:center;margin-bottom:70px;gap:10px}@media screen and (max-width:991px){.work-filters{margin-bottom:30px}}.work__filters .panel .checkbox input+.checkmark+.facet-value{display:inline-block;margin:0;border-radius:28px;padding:7px 28px;border:1px solid var(--theme-white);font-size:16px}.work__filters .panel .checkbox input+.checkmark+.facet-value:hover{border-color:var(--theme-primary)}.work__filters .panel .checkbox input:checked+.checkmark+.facet-value{background-color:var(--theme-primary);border:1px solid var(--theme-primary);color:var(--theme-black)!important}<!-- module: frontend/template controller: default  action: themestyle -->